 Description   

The name of the sitedefinition is used to create Links, instead the mapped site.
The issue appears at least in the class:
info.magnolia.module.extendedtemplatingkit.CrossSiteAbsolutePathTransformer

Comment by Jan Haderka [ 17/Aug/12 ]

Hi Dominik,
yes the name of the site is used in the link for cross site access instead of path since one path can be used in different site definitions, e.g. when you have one site per locale but all using same content, so the feature works as designed.
Why is this an issue? If you have a problem with this feature, please open a support ticket where you can discuss changes in configuration in order to avoid your problems.
